A career in our Financial Due Diligence team within Deals Transaction Services offers the chance to help organizations maximize the value of mergers acquisitions divestitures and capital markets. We support leading companies in executing successful deals by providing data‑driven insights that guide them toward the best outcomes. Our team works on both buy‑side and sell‑side due diligence helping corporate and financial buyers gain confidence by analyzing and validating key financial commercial operational and strategic assumptions.
